Chief Tom Ikimi has seen it all in Nigeria’s politics since the short lived third republic when he was the National Chairman of the National Republic Convention. Since the current political dispensation started in 1999, he has traversed all the major parties in the country including the All Progressives Congress (APC) and the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P). Today, he is a leader of the PDP. Ikimi, in this interview, speaks on the September 28 poll in Edo State.
